Can you read the Bible at work?

A:Not during work hours, unless you work for a Christian organisation. You could read the Bible privately in your free time at lunch or coffee break. During working hours you are paid to work, not to read the Bible or non-work-related books. Even during your own time, you would generally be expected not to read aloud or in such a way as to be seen as proselytising.

If you read 8 pages in one hour how many hours would it take to read 72 pages?

It would take 9 hours to read 72 pages. You can calculate this by dividing the total number of pages to be read (72) by the number of pages read in one hour (8).
